About the role

  • Sr. Talent Development Partner responsible for strategic talent development programs at PointClickCare. Collaborating with HR and designing impactful learning solutions for business objectives.

Responsibilities

  • Collaborate with HR Strategic Business Partners and senior leaders to identify and prioritize learning needs, conduct skills assessments, and recommend learning solutions to address knowledge gaps and performance-related challenges.
  • Build and maintain strong cross-functional relationships with all PCC teams to understand business goals, prioritize tasks, and ensure content accuracy and quality.
  • Design, develop, and maintain comprehensive learning programs, including eLearning courses, virtual and traditional instructor-led training, performance support tools, and other educational materials.
  • Independently manage projects through the entire instructional design life cycle to complete project deliverables within planned scope, quality, and timelines.
  • Plan and execute custom off-sites, workshops, and other learning events to support team building, strategic planning, and leadership development.

Requirements

  • Advanced analytical, collaboration, interpersonal, and influencing skills.
  • Advanced skills in multi-tasking, priority setting, organization, risk management, project planning, and project management.
  • Advanced skills in applying a holistic view to performance problems, identifying root causes, and recommending learning solutions as required.
  • Demonstrated experience with both the instructional design and development of multi-channel (i.e., facilitator-led, eLearning, virtual synchronous or asynchronous, role plays, simulations, games, videos, job aid, blended, other digital) solutions in alignment with adult learning theories and instructional design methodologies.
